  • Abstract
    We demonstrate that the three best glass forming alloys up to 8 mm in diameter are obtained by copper mold casting system in three adjacent eutectics in the Zr–Cu–Al alloy system via a metallographic approach. The narrow bulk glass forming range was found to require composition pinpointing to 1 at.% and a phase selection concept is developed to explain the success of our microstructure-based approach to pinpoint the best glass former in a given system. The significance of this method in discovering new BMGs is discussed.
